ESRI ArcGIS JavaScript API - Sample Source Code

From their site: The ArcGIS JavaScript API is a lightweight way to embed your GIS maps and tasks in Web applications. For example, you can: Display an interactive map of your own data; execute a GIS model on the server and display the results; display your data on an ArcGIS Online base map; search for features or attributes in your GIS data and display the results; and search for addresses and display the results. To deploy applications built with this API, you just need to have an ArcGIS Server available that you can access through a URL. ESRI has provided several sample servers that you can use as you practice writing JavaScript applications.